I am responsible for a product that is about to be launched in overseas markets, but I do not understand the local language. The only source of intelligence was verbal reports from local colleagues, the quality of which was inconsistent. This article explains how I started from this real pain point and disassembled "I need better intelligence" into a set of requirements specifications for a cross-language community voice analysis system - from the breaking point of the As-is process, the clarification of the essence of the problem, the definition of the AI ​​intervention point, to the choice of the MVP scope.

The starting point of the problem: not translation, but intelligence gaps

Let me talk about the conclusion first: The essence of this problem is not "not being able to understand foreign languages", but "not being able to obtain actionable information."

The product I am responsible for will soon be launched in overseas markets. I did not understand the local language and my only source of intelligence was regular reports from local colleagues. The problem is, what my colleague gave me looks like this:

"As new event information is disclosed, users' expectations increase and related responses increase."

"The number of comments is small, but the number of quotes and forwards is high"

On the surface, it seems like there is a reward, but think about it carefully: When does the "increased sense of expectation" compare? What does "higher" mean compared to? How much did the "increase in related responses" increase? None of this information can be directly translated into action decisions.

I couldn't find anything by asking in detail. It's not that colleagues are uncooperative, but that they themselves don't have the ability to systematically collect and analyze - they rely on "the sense of community" to make returns, not data.

Five breaking points in existing processes: each step relies on manual labor and intuition

Looking at the existing process, there are problems at every step:

The first step is to collect information.Ask local colleagues to check the community and report back. The quality of output depends entirely on the individual. Some are detailed, some are perfunctory, and sometimes the same content is said every week.

The second step is competitive product research.Manually brush the social platform yourself. It takes half a day at a time and only sees one platform. Cross-platform volume comparison? Can't do it.

The third step is translation and understanding.Use the translation tool to read each article. The speed is extremely slow, and the translation tool does not understand the context - Internet slang, irony, social memes, and the translated Chinese is often more confusing.

The fourth step is to formulate a strategy.Rely on local market experience and superficially imitate competing products. Without data support, it is essentially guessing.

The fifth step is media selection.Not sure which boards to buy because I don’t have enough understanding of the social ecology of the local market.

Each of the five links is supported by manual labor and intuition. The quality of information begins to decline from the first step, and by the fifth step it is already "guessing based on guessing."

Three gaps that translation cannot solve: context, quantitative benchmarks, and action suggestions

At first I thought the solution was to "find better translation tools." But after dismantling it, I found that even if everything was perfectly translated into Chinese, I was still missing three things:

Contextual understanding.Context, internet slang, whether you’re being serious or joking – these are not things that word-for-word translation can handle. The same sentence may be complimentary or mocking in different social contexts.

Quantitative benchmarks."Higher" is compared to what's Compared with last week? Compared with competing products? Compared with historical average? Descriptions without benchmarks have no decision-making value.

Recommendations for action.After knowing that "user expectations have increased", what should we do with our products? This is the last mile from data to strategy and the most easily skipped link.

These three gaps define the core problem that the system needs to solve: not translation;The complete link from raw community data to actionable insights

Target process after AI introduction: from manual community brushing to automatic generation of insight reports

After defining the problem, the next step is to design the To-be process. I redesigned the entire intelligence link into five stages:

First, automatic collection.AI Agent automatically scans multiple platforms — social media, forums, app store reviews. No more reliance on artificial selective returns.

Second, automatic analysis.AI automatically classifies topics, determines sentiment (positive/negative/neutral), and detects trend changes. Convert unstructured social content into structured data.

Third, insight reporting.AI produces a Chinese insight report, including original text translation, quantitative data, and action suggestions. Solve the three gaps of translation, benchmarks and suggestions at once.

Fourth, efficient decision-making.Brand leaders spend 30 minutes reading reports and making decisions instead of spending half a day manually collecting and guessing.

Fifth, event-driven.Push notifications will only be sent when the sound volume is abnormal, and no noise will be generated. Instead of throwing away a bunch of reports every day, you will be reminded when attention is needed.

Colleague rewards vs. system output: the gap between “feeling” and “data + action recommendations”

Just talking about the process is too abstract, and directly comparing the output.

What we get now (reported by local colleagues):

"As new event information is disclosed, users' expectations increase and related responses increase."

"The number of comments is small, but the number of quotes and forwards is high"

The system should output:

"There were 847 related discussions on social platforms this week (+23% compared to last week), and 12 discussion threads on the forum. Positive emotions accounted for 62%, negative 18%, and neutral 20%. The main reason for the increase in voice volume: new content was disclosed. The official post received 1,247 reposts, which was an average of 3.2 in the past 30 days Times. Positive reactions are concentrated on the content design, and negative reactions are concentrated on the payment mechanism. [Action recommendations] Our products can refer to the visual presentation of their content (short videos > static images), and the payment mechanism design should avoid similar negative perceptions.”

The difference is clear at a glance. The former is "feeling", and the latter is "data + comparison baseline + action recommendations". The latter is what brand leaders can use to make decisions.

Which breaking point in the intelligence link does each of the five AI modules solve?

Split the intelligence link into modules, each module corresponds to an AI capability:

Collect Agent.Multi-platform crawling plus keyword monitoring. Solve the "invisible" problem - humans can only view one platform, while Agent can scan social media, forums, and app store reviews at the same time.

Translation plus contextual analysis.Not only translate word for word, but also understand online terms and context. Solve the problem of "not understanding".

Analyze Agent.Sentiment Analysis, topic classification, trend detection. Solve the "invisible" problems - turn scattered discussions into structured insights.

Insight Agent.Derive action recommendations from data. Solve the “don’t know what to do” problem — this is the bridge from analysis to decision-making.

Monitor Agent.Immediate notification of abnormal sound volume. Solve the problem of "too late to respond" - no need to wait for weekly reports, you will receive reminders when exceptions occur.

The five modules correspond to the five breaking points of the intelligence link. It’s not as simple as “using AI for translation”.

MVP solves "not seeing" first, then "not seeing enough"

The list of requirements can be long, but the first version can only do the most critical things.

What to do:

  • Monitoring of 3 competing products (1 is on the market, 2 are not yet on the market)
  • Three sources of data: social media, forums, app store reviews
  • Core functions: automatic collection → sentiment analysis → Chinese insight report

What not to do:

  • Competitive product investigation report (that is an independent project, not the scope of this system)
  • Automated community replies (too risky, not in the first version)
  • Instant Dashboard (verify that the report format is useful first, then visualize it)
  • Other language support (make a market first)

The logic of switching to MVP is:Solve "not seeing" first, then "not seeing enough". The problem now is that there is not even basic cross-platform intelligence. It is not that there is intelligence but the analysis is not deep enough. Therefore, the first version first ensures that the data can come in, be understood, and produce usable reports. Deeper analysis and better visualization can be done after verifying the core value.

Four success indicators: intelligence coverage, timeliness, manpower savings, and insight availability

How to judge whether the system is useful after it goes online? I set four indicators:

Intelligence coverage > 80%.Compare the events detected by the system with those discovered manually. If the system misses more than 20% of important events, it means there is a problem on the collection side.

The timeliness of information is shortened from "days" to "hours".Now I have to wait for colleagues to report back, which may take two or three days. The system should produce analysis within hours of the event.

Reduce 3-4 hours of manual search work per week.This is the most direct efficiency indicator. If you still have to spend the same amount of time checking manually after using the system, then the system has no value.

Insight availability > 50%.More than half of the action suggestions produced have reference value. This indicator is the most subjective, but also the most important - if the suggestions are not available, it just turns "no intelligence" into "a bunch of useless intelligence."

When changing industries, only the configuration layer is changed, and the core analysis logic is universal.

The architecture of this system is modular. The core analysis logic (collection → analysis → insight → monitoring) remains unchanged. When changing industries, you only need to change the configuration layer:

Configuration of this case:Social media + forums + app store reviews / local language → Chinese / monitoring dimensions are user sentiment and topic popularity.

If you switch to the technology hardware industry:Social media + Reddit + technical forum / English→Chinese / The monitoring dimensions are user satisfaction and product defects.

The data sources are different, the language pairs are different, and the analysis dimensions are different, but the core logic of "from unstructured social data to structured action insights" is the same. This means build once and reuse many times.

What this means

This project made me realize one thing the most:The starting point for AI introduction is not technology selection, but whether you can accurately describe yourself.

My initial request was "help me translate those social posts." If I followed this requirement directly, I would get a translation tool - and then find that the problem is not solved at all. Because translation is not the bottleneck, but the lack of quantitative benchmarks and action recommendations is.

From "I need translation" to "I need a complete link from raw social data to actionable insights", this redefinition process took me more time than technical research. But if you do this step right, the subsequent architecture design, MVP segmentation, and success indicators will all fall into place naturally.

For enterprises, the biggest risk in the introduction of AI is not that the technology cannot be implemented, but that the wrong problem is solved from the beginning. It is better for a brand leader to spend a week defining the requirements than for the engineering team to spend three months creating a beautiful system that no one uses.

This is exactly the new requirement for managers in the AI era: you don’t need to be able to write code, but you need to be able to dismantle problems. Because AI can help you execute, but it won’t help you define the problem.

Practical questions and boundaries

How big of an engineering team will it take to build this system?

The MVP stage doesn’t require a big team. The core are three modules: collection, analysis, and report output. Prototypes can be quickly built using existing AI tools and APIs. The focus is not on the amount of work, but on the accuracy of the requirements definition - if the requirements are clearly defined, a person who understands AI tools can run the first version.

Is sentiment analysis accurate enough?

Sufficient for most business scenarios. Modern LLMs (Large Language Models) are already quite accurate in judging emotions, especially with sufficient context. The real challenge is not sentiment analysis itself, but whether the collection side can capture enough original data, and whether the insight side can derive useful action suggestions from the data.

Why not just buy ready-made community monitoring tools?

Community monitoring tools on the market are very mature in the English market, but their performance in specific languages and specific industries varies greatly. More importantly, most tools stay at the "data presentation" level - showing you sentiment trend charts and keyword clouds - but do not make "action recommendations". And the action suggestions are exactly the layer I need most. The advantage of building a self-built system is that you can customize the insight logic according to your own industry and decision-making needs.
